Research On Rolling Pressure Upside Down Formation Mechanism And Control Technology In Cold Rolling Process

In recent years,with the development of modern industrial plate processing to automated direction and the increasing use of cold rolled strip,users put forward higher requirements of flatness and thickness accuracy of cold rolled strip.At the same time,the rolling pressure is an important parameter of rolling technology in the cold rolling process,and is closely related the size and shape of the roll gap,its fluctuations directly affect the shape and thickness of finished strip,and is one of the key parameters must be precisely controlled.In order to meet the needs of the cold rolling production,the quantitative analysis of the variation law of the rolling pressure during the process of cold rolling speed up and down,and finally realizing the conscious control the fluctuation of the rolling pressure has become the focus of the field technical research.This paper taking the cold rolling mill as the research object,aiming at the rolling pressure upside down formation mechanism and control technology research in the cold rolling process,has made the beneficial guidance for cold rolling production.First of all,aiming at the rolling pressure upside down problem between frame in the cold rolling process,considering the characteristics of equipment and technology of cold rolling mill,based on the analysis of the influence of rolling speed on the rolling pressure,a set of rolling pressure change model of rolling process is put forward and its influencing factors are analyzed,then the rolling pressure upside down formation mechanism and its influencing factors in the cold rolling process are quantitatively analyzed.Then,combining with the field practice,considering the production and cooling capacity of cold rolling mill,the optimal setting is made respectively from the process lubrication system(including emulsion flow,concentration and initial temperature),rolling schedule(including pressure regulation and tension system)and roll process(including roll diameter,the original surface roughness),the rolling pressure upside down comprehensive treatment technique in the cold rolling process is put forward.Finally,based on the comprehensive management technical of the rolling pressure upside down,the lubrication system optimization setting model,rolling optimization setting model and roll process optimization setting model was applied to the production practice,which achieved good effect,and give full play to the emulsion cooling capacity of the frame and unit production capacity,at the same time,avoid the abnormal increase of rolling pressure and rolling pressure upside down and other issues,and created greateconomic benefits for the field,with further popularization and application value.
